**Escalation: ScanBridge Barcode Integration**

If ScanBridge stops decoding labels at the Fernvale warehouse, first check the device heartbeat dashboard and restart the gateway service. If scans still fail after ten minutes, page the on-call integrations engineer via the rotation tool. Hardware faults (dead scanners, damaged cradles) are out of our scope — those go to the logistics vendor desk. For escalations that involve both firmware and our API, email the integration leads at the address below.

alerts address for kafof-bagag: kasael@olvarqdyn.corp

Step 4: Dedupe pass. Run `mergekit dedupe --batch 500` against the Corvella customer table before cutover. Duplicates from the Hastwell import are keyed on normalized phone + surname; the job is idempotent, so re-run on failure. Verify the dedupe counter in the Ops panel drops below 0.5% before proceeding. The worker needs write access to the merge queue, so add the following line to the prod env file.

sealed setting: LEDGER_TOKEN20=6148d35bbb480b0ab79e

### Item 22 — Batch email digest scheduling

Confirm that the Mistral Digest scheduler on the Copperfield platform enforces tenant-level send windows and that the cron configuration cannot be modified without a reviewed change request. Check that the dedupe step runs before dispatch, that failed batches alert within five minutes, and that schedule overrides are logged with actor attribution. The individual accountable for this control is listed below.

signatory, yahog-badug: Quenix Ulaael